diff --git a/src/assets/images/M528.png b/src/assets/images/SR100.png
similarity index 100%
rename from src/assets/images/M528.png
rename to src/assets/images/SR100.png
diff --git a/src/assets/images/ch4.png b/src/assets/images/ch4.png
new file mode 100644
index 0000000..f3f2ec0
Binary files /dev/null and b/src/assets/images/ch4.png differ
diff --git a/src/assets/images/chemical.png b/src/assets/images/chemical.png
new file mode 100644
index 0000000..b5f6f66
Binary files /dev/null and b/src/assets/images/chemical.png differ
diff --git a/src/assets/images/glass.png b/src/assets/images/glass.png
new file mode 100644
index 0000000..7149dcc
Binary files /dev/null and b/src/assets/images/glass.png differ
diff --git a/src/assets/images/leaf.png b/src/assets/images/leaf.png
new file mode 100644
index 0000000..72358d1
Binary files /dev/null and b/src/assets/images/leaf.png differ
diff --git a/src/assets/images/line.png b/src/assets/images/line.png
new file mode 100644
index 0000000..8d4c2a0
Binary files /dev/null and b/src/assets/images/line.png differ
diff --git a/src/assets/images/noise.png b/src/assets/images/noise.png
new file mode 100644
index 0000000..1fdddd9
Binary files /dev/null and b/src/assets/images/noise.png differ
diff --git a/src/assets/images/wind.png b/src/assets/images/wind.png
new file mode 100644
index 0000000..929c21b
Binary files /dev/null and b/src/assets/images/wind.png differ
diff --git a/src/layout/index.vue b/src/layout/index.vue
index 0ac2b7d..ed7ae0d 100644
--- a/src/layout/index.vue
+++ b/src/layout/index.vue
@@ -48,7 +48,7 @@ export default {
}
},
showBreadcrumb() {
- const whiteList = ['overview', 'terminal/add']
+ const whiteList = ['overview', 'terminal/add', 'data/value']
return whiteList.every((item) => this.$route.path.indexOf(item) === -1)
}
},
diff --git a/src/router/index.js b/src/router/index.js
index 04511e6..5678787 100644
--- a/src/router/index.js
+++ b/src/router/index.js
@@ -228,7 +228,7 @@ export const constantRoutes = [
path: 'value',
name: 'Value',
component: () => import('@/views/data/value/index'),
- meta: { title: '数据价值', disabled: true }
+ meta: { title: '数据价值' }
}
]
},
diff --git a/src/utils/request.js b/src/utils/request.js
index 8de27db..e07e91e 100644
--- a/src/utils/request.js
+++ b/src/utils/request.js
@@ -2,7 +2,7 @@
* @Author: 龚祖望 573413756@qq.com
* @Date: 2022-05-16 09:16:41
* @LastEditors: 龚祖望 573413756@qq.com
- * @LastEditTime: 2022-09-01 09:34:55
+ * @LastEditTime: 2022-09-01 20:13:59
* @FilePath: \dashengda\src\utils\request.js
* @Description: 这是默认设置,请设置`customMade`, 打开koroFileHeader查看配置 进行设置: https://github.com/OBKoro1/koro1FileHeader/wiki/%E9%85%8D%E7%BD%AE
*/
@@ -27,8 +27,6 @@ service.interceptors.request.use(
config => {
// do something before request is sent
config.data = JSON.stringify(config.data)
- console.log('data', config.data)
- console.log('config', config)
if (store.getters.token) {
// let each request carry token
// ['X-Token'] is a custom headers key
@@ -67,7 +65,9 @@ service.interceptors.response.use(
duration: 5 * 1000
})
}
+ if (res.code === '200300') {
+ }
// // 50008: Illegal token; 50012: Other clients logged in; 50014: Token expired;
// if (res.code === 50008 || res.code === 50012 || res.code === 50014) {
// // to re-login
@@ -87,7 +87,6 @@ service.interceptors.response.use(
// }
},
error => {
- console.log('err' + error) // for debug
Message({
message: error.message,
type: 'error',
diff --git a/src/views/data/value/index.vue b/src/views/data/value/index.vue
index e69de29..1f32356 100644
--- a/src/views/data/value/index.vue
+++ b/src/views/data/value/index.vue
@@ -0,0 +1,878 @@
+
+ 风速分析:无风 噪音分析:一级 甲醛分析:轻微气喘
+ 空气质量分析:清新舒畅
+ PM1.0 2ug/m3 PM2.5 4ug/m3 PM10 7ug/m3 SO2 6ug/m3 ——根据四者计算空气质量指数 TVOC分析:正常 乙醇分析:无 甲烷分析:黄色预警大胜达数据价值
+ {{ date }}
+
+
+
+
+
+
+
+
+
+
+
+
矽璓智能终端M528-A800-5G-HM100采用多核异构设计,由一个主控CPU和通信CPU构成。 主控CPU基于NXP 公司 i.MXRT1052 跨界处理器设计,搭载ARM Cortex -M7内核,集微控制器的低功耗、易用性与应用处理器的高性能、高扩展性于一体。 主频528MHz,SDRAM 16MB, QSPI -Nor Flash 4MB 。 diff --git a/src/views/product/RV400-SR100/index.vue b/src/views/product/RV400-SR100/index.vue index 39785a4..c1bf07f 100644 --- a/src/views/product/RV400-SR100/index.vue +++ b/src/views/product/RV400-SR100/index.vue @@ -6,7 +6,7 @@
矽璓智能终端RV400-NPU4T-5G-SR100采用多核异构设计,集成了一个Hi3559A主核和RISCV架构从核,其中Hi3559AV100 包含了丰富的计算资源,包括单核的 A53、 双核 A73 和双核 A53 组成的 big.LITTLE 系统。 一个 M7、 一个 GPU、 两个 DSP 和 NNIE 加速引擎,功能齐全,技术指标高,工艺先进且整体性能相当均衡,可以满足多个行业的需求。 diff --git a/src/views/terminal/add/index.vue b/src/views/terminal/add/index.vue index 55b9536..2652d13 100644 --- a/src/views/terminal/add/index.vue +++ b/src/views/terminal/add/index.vue @@ -176,7 +176,6 @@ export default { this.date = new Date().toLocaleDateString() this.getList(0) this.getList(1) - console.log('区域', 3.3 % 2) }, methods: { selectCompany() { diff --git a/src/views/terminal/center/index.vue b/src/views/terminal/center/index.vue index 0f607b0..aeb3dea 100644 --- a/src/views/terminal/center/index.vue +++ b/src/views/terminal/center/index.vue @@ -139,7 +139,118 @@ import { getList } from '@/api/terminal/center' export default { data() { return { - deviceList: [], + deviceList: [ + { + productname: '彩印车间', + status: 1, + statusdesc: '运行', + type: 'M-168-Lora-FM100', + kernel: 'rt-thread kenel', + webversion: '1.0', + no: 'A000001', + ipaddr: '192.168.131.29', + netmask: '255.255.254.0', + gateway: '192.168.130.1', + dnsserver0: '10.0.110.21', + dnsserver1: '10.0.110.20', + topic: '/broadcast/hf6mzwdVnJg/989898', + serveraddr: 'zwdVnJg.iot-as-mqtt.cn-shanghai.aliyuncs.com', + serverport: '1883', + username: 'test1&hf6mzwdVnJg', + clientid: '123|securemode=3,signmethod=hmacsha1|', + privateserveraddr: '192.168.131.30', + privateserverport: '9898', + privateserverusername: 'admin' + }, + { + productname: '生产车间', + status: 0, + statusdesc: '待机', + type: 'M528-A800-5G-HM100', + kernel: 'rt-thread kenel', + webversion: '1.0', + no: 'A000002', + ipaddr: '192.168.131.29', + netmask: '255.255.254.0', + gateway: '192.168.130.1', + dnsserver0: '10.0.110.21', + dnsserver1: '10.0.110.20', + topic: '/broadcast/hf6mzwdVnJg/989898', + serveraddr: 'zwdVnJg.iot-as-mqtt.cn-shanghai.aliyuncs.com', + serverport: '1883', + username: 'test1&hf6mzwdVnJg', + clientid: '123|securemode=3,signmethod=hmacsha1|', + privateserveraddr: '192.168.131.30', + privateserverport: '9898', + privateserverusername: 'admin' + }, + { + productname: '成型车间', + status: 1, + statusdesc: '运行', + type: 'RV400-NPU4T-5G-SR100', + kernel: 'rt-thread kenel', + webversion: '1.0', + no: 'A000003', + ipaddr: '192.168.131.29', + netmask: '255.255.254.0', + gateway: '192.168.130.1', + dnsserver0: '10.0.110.21', + dnsserver1: '10.0.110.20', + topic: '/broadcast/hf6mzwdVnJg/989898', + serveraddr: 'zwdVnJg.iot-as-mqtt.cn-shanghai.aliyuncs.com', + serverport: '1883', + username: 'test1&hf6mzwdVnJg', + clientid: '123|securemode=3,signmethod=hmacsha1|', + privateserveraddr: '192.168.131.30', + privateserverport: '9898', + privateserverusername: 'admin' + }, + { + productname: '打包车间', + status: 2, + statusdesc: '警告', + type: 'RV400-NPU16T-5G-AR100', + kernel: 'rt-thread kenel', + webversion: '1.0', + no: 'A000004', + ipaddr: '192.168.131.29', + netmask: '255.255.254.0', + gateway: '192.168.130.1', + dnsserver0: '10.0.110.21', + dnsserver1: '10.0.110.20', + topic: '/broadcast/hf6mzwdVnJg/989898', + serveraddr: 'zwdVnJg.iot-as-mqtt.cn-shanghai.aliyuncs.com', + serverport: '1883', + username: 'test1&hf6mzwdVnJg', + clientid: '123|securemode=3,signmethod=hmacsha1|', + privateserveraddr: '192.168.131.30', + privateserverport: '9898', + privateserverusername: 'admin' + }, + { + productname: '打包车间', + status: 1, + statusdesc: '运行', + type: 'RV400-NPU16T-5G-AR100', + kernel: 'rt-thread kenel', + webversion: '1.0', + no: 'A000005', + ipaddr: '192.168.131.29', + netmask: '255.255.254.0', + gateway: '192.168.130.1', + dnsserver0: '10.0.110.21', + dnsserver1: '10.0.110.20', + topic: '/broadcast/hf6mzwdVnJg/989898', + serveraddr: 'zwdVnJg.iot-as-mqtt.cn-shanghai.aliyuncs.com', + serverport: '1883', + username: 'test1&hf6mzwdVnJg', + clientid: '123|securemode=3,signmethod=hmacsha1|', + privateserveraddr: '192.168.131.30', + privateserverport: '9898', + privateserverusername: 'admin' + } + ], visible: false, current: {}, protocol: 'TCP/IP' @@ -232,6 +343,7 @@ export default { getList() { getList({ activestatus: 1 }).then(res => { if (res.code === '200000') { + this.deviceList = [] res.data.forEach(item => { this.deviceList.push({ ...item, status: item.runstatus }) }) diff --git a/vue.config.js b/vue.config.js index 2be0bf7..11c5167 100644 --- a/vue.config.js +++ b/vue.config.js @@ -24,7 +24,7 @@ module.exports = { publicPath: '/', outputDir: 'dist', assetsDir: 'static', - lintOnSave: process.env.NODE_ENV === 'development', + lintOnSave: false, productionSourceMap: false, devServer: { port: port,